One of the most common issues that can arise with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This problem usually occurs when the locking system is stiff or sluggish. It is possible to lubricate the lock and handle using graphite or machine oil. This will allow the lock mechanism to be freed up and the door or window to work normally again.

Another issue that can be found with uPVC windows is that the hinges become stiff or stuck. This is usually caused by grit and dust that build up on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ges using grease or oil is the solution. The wrong lubricant can damage the hinges, rendering them unusable.

Cracks in leaded glass can be caused by vibration, thermal expansion and contraction, building movement, or simply normal wear and tear. The cracks may grow and cause bigger problems as time passes. A crack that is located on a key element or on the face of stained glass panels must be repaired as soon as is possible to avoid further enlargement and damage. The past was when this was usually done by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ange on top of the crack. This technique was a poor solution, and today there are better ways to repair these types of cracks.

Taskers can employ various weatherstripping products to protect your doors and windows. Foam tapes are made from closed cell or open-cell foam. They are available in a variety of sizes, thicknesses, and widths. They are simple to install and are easily cut with scissors. Felt strips aren't expensive and last for a long time. You can cut them to size with scissors, and attach them to the door frame either on the hinge side or sliding windows with staples, glue or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ips can be a little more complicated to install, but they can be secured with nails into the window jamb.
